    Product Introduction Brief Introduction The MW-CANFiber600 is a CAN server with 2 CAN ports and 2 Ethernet optical ports. The MW-CANFiber500 is a CAN server with 2 CAN ports and 1 Ethernet optical port.They can provide better communication between the CAN bus and Ethernet, further expanding CAN transmission distance, connection topology.

    The interface and configuration of all of the following functions are subject to the actual object. MW-CANFiber500: Support 1 Ethernet, 2 CAN. MW-CANFiber600: support 2 Ethernet, 2 CAN, the following are all introduced by this device as an example. The CAN server has a WEB server built in, providing a convenient way to access and configure the CAN server, and users can access it by IE, Firefox or Google browser.

    Item Instruction CAN ID filtering The received CAN frames are filtered through the CAN ID, and only CAN frames within the upper and lower limits of the frame ID are received. Working mode Four option modes available: UDP, TCP_Client, TCP_Server and multicast. The default factory setting is UDP mode.

    Figure 2-13 Ping Userpassword The WEB server of this device provides three different permissions. The first type is a visitor, which can only view the current various configurations of the device, but cannot modify the configuration. The username and password are both "none" and cannot be modified; The second type is a regular user, which can configure various functional parameters of the device.

Figure 2-15 System Information 2.11 System management This system can perform some system operations on the device, including restarting, restoring factory configuration, downloading/uploading configuration files, and upgrading.
  • Page 24 Figure 2-16 System Management Notice: 1. Restoring will cause all configurations of the device to be restored to the state they were just  released. If you want to retain the IP, please check the "Keep Current IP Address" on the right, otherwise the IP address of the device will also be restored to the default configuration 192.168.16.253.
